我有一个外部 USB 网络适配器 (Edimax),插入我的 Ubuntu 18.04 笔记本电脑后无法识别。首先,我要求 ubuntu 列出所有 USB 设备,它会lsusb
显示所有连接的设备(甚至更多,这台笔记本电脑只有两个 USB 端口,但 lsusb 打印了 5 条记录,这是为什么?)在该网络适配器旁边。当我拔下它并再次插入时,dmesg
也没有提到它。适配器本身在其他装有 Windows 的笔记本电脑上正常工作,USB 端口也正常,因为其他设备工作正常。那么问题是什么?
附言:我还必须补充一点,在工作中我有完全相同的适配器(就型号和生产商而言),并且它工作正常。
答案1
如果 USB 在其他地方工作正常,那么通常就是驱动程序的问题。您可以尝试 tail -f /var/log/syslog,然后插入 USB,看看 Ubuntu 是否会尝试读取它。每个制造商都可以为 Linux 创建驱动程序。如果他们不这样做,那么社区会这样做。这可能需要时间。我想不能保证有人真的会为它创建驱动程序。